WASHINGTON - Mar 31/21 - SNS -- The 2021 winter wheat planted area is estimated at 33.1 million acres, up 9% from last year and up 3% from the previous estimate, according to the USDA.
Of the total acreage, about 23.2 million acres are Hard Red Winter, 6.42 million acres are Soft Red Winter, and 3.48 million acres are White Winter. Record low planted acreage is estimated in Nebraska and Utah.
